Content
Dann anfertigen wir die eine Funktion, addEventListeners(), unser vier Ereignishandler (qua EventTarget.addEventListener()) auf eine gegebene setzt, diese durch welches Abrufen des aktiv einem bestimmten Indexwert das btns-NodeList erwählt werde. Diese Popup-Untermenüs sind deklarativ erstellt, damit schrottkiste-Popovers vorkommen. Beim Drüberfahren unter anderem Kumulieren zeigen nachfolgende Schaltflächen zudem auch Tooltips (hint-Popovers) an, um unserem Benützer die eine Event davon dahinter gerieren, was jede Schaltfläche gewalt, die ein heute angezeigtes Untermenü auf keinen fall auf tauchstation gehen.
Silver fox Casino: For Qualtrics surveys as embedded targets, attempt to close PopOver on vermessung completion
Parece existireren erhebliche Überschneidungen unter diesseitigen beiden — Eltern könnten bspw. das Popover erzeugen vorhaben, das leben bleibt, sera aber mit von Hypertext markup language steuern.
Using Bootstrap Popover for Rapid Development
Das Klicken auf eine Schaltfläche, damit der hint-Popover hinter anfangen, hehrheit das offenes schrottkiste-Popover leichtgewichtig abbrechen. As part of diesem Beispiel ist Modul.matches() verwendet, damit programmgesteuert dahinter etwas unter die lupe nehmen, in wie weit ein Popover just angezeigt ist und bleibt. Es konnte verwendet werden, um ein Popover via JavaScript dahinter erstellen, & ist sekundär mehr als je unser Merkmalserkennung.

Wird amplitudenmodulation Zielelement eines Interest Invokers ausgelöst, so lange Motivation abhanden gekommen geht, wodurch Kode wie Auskunft umgesetzt man sagt, sie seien darf. Ist und bleibt sofort zu das Sachlage eines Popover-Elements zwischen angezeigt & latent ferner andersrum gewechselt hat, ausgelöst. Schaltet das Popover-Einzelheit unter den angezeigten unter anderem verborgenen Zuständen um. Widerspiegelt einen Wichtigkeit des Html-Attributs popovertargetaction.
Unser Protestation enthält folgende Schaltflächenleiste; sofern gedrückt, präsentieren unser Schaltflächen schrottkiste-Popup- silver fox Casino Untermenüs angeschaltet, inside denen viel mehr Optionen ausgewählt werden im griff haben. Haben Die leser zigeunern die Popover-Hinweis-Protestation (Source) aktiv, damit ein Vorzeigebeispiel dahinter haben, dies präzis wie beschrieben funktioniert. Hint-Popovers sie sind üblich denn Rückmeldung auf nicht-klickende JavaScript-Ereignisse wie gleichfalls mouseover/mouseout und focus/blur angezeigt & ausgeblendet.
Unterstützende Webbrowser ermutigen anzeigegerät via einer Adaptation des diskreten Animationstyps. Daher erforderlichkeit unser anzeige-Eigenschaft animierbar cí…”œur, im zuge dessen Popovers animiert werden vermögen. So lange Eltern gegenseitig den CSS-Sourcecode untersuchen, werden Diese beobachten, wirklich so keine expliziten Ankerzuordnungen über diesseitigen anchor-name- und punkt-anchor-Eigenschaften gemacht werden. Wenn Die leser punkt-area unter anderem anchor() zur Ranking von Popovers verwenden, beachten Eltern, so die Standardstile pro Popovers möglicherweise über ein Lage in konflikt stehen, nachfolgende Die leser zu vollbringen versuchen.
without sourcecode
Stellt das Abenteuer dar, welches ausgelöst sei, sofern ihr Popover-Modul zwischen angezeigt und verborgen gewechselt sei. Es umfasst die eine quelltext-Feature, die Zeugnis auf das zugehörige Interest Invoker-Glied enthält. Welches Ereignisobjekt für jedes diese interest- ferner loseinterest-Ereignisse. Ihr verwandtes Funktion — Interest Invokers — konnte vorkommen, damit Popovers within Hover/Brennpunkt ohne Verwendung bei JavaScript anzuzeigen. Sie können das -Glied inside das Popover verändern ( sei vollkommen rechtskräftig), so lange Sie diese Popover-Regulierung qua den Dialogsemantiken kombinieren möchten.

Unser HTMLElement.popover-Funktion konnte auftauchen, um welches popover-Eigenschaft abzurufen ferner festzulegen. Verleiten Eltern, diese Popovers leichtgewichtig abzubrechen, hinter eltern angezeigt wurden, und sehen Die leser, ended up being passiert, sofern Die leser verführen, beide gleichzeitig anzuzeigen. Sie vermögen diese jedoch auf dem Komponente unter einsatz von einem popover-Merkmal aufrufen, welches heutzutage keineswegs angezeigt ist und bleibt.
Bzw., das Inter browser sei zusammen mit none ferner einem weiteren monitor-Rang verwandeln, sodass das animierte Fassungsvermögen solange ein gesamten Animationsdauer angezeigt sei. Parece bewirkt, sic der Invoker zum Ankerelement des Popovers sei, sodass Sie dies Popover recht dafür anbringen vermögen, im zuge dessen Die leser CSS-Ankerpositionierung gebrauchen. Diese Funktionen in zusammenhang stehen mit dies hint-Popover am ähnlich sein Indexwert das tooltips-NodeList, sodass wir diese Schaltflächen und die Tooltips gleichzeitig transportieren — welches korrekte Tooltip insinuieren/verbergen, sofern via der Schaltfläche interagiert ist.
- Verleiten Sie, die Popovers leichtgewichtig abzubrechen, zu die leser angezeigt wurden, & hatten Sie, had been passiert, so lange Die leser verführen, beiderartig konkomitierend anzuzeigen.
- Within seiner einfachsten Organisation ist und bleibt der Popover erstellt, dadurch das popover-Kennzeichen dahinter dem Glied hinzugefügt wird, dies Diese für jedes Ihre Popover-Inhalte einsetzen möchten.
- Wird am Zielelement eines Interest Invokers ausgelöst, sofern Motivation angezeigt ist, wohingegen Kode denn Rückmeldung ausgeführt sind konnte.
- Schaltet ein Popover-Glied bei angewandten angezeigten unter anderem verborgenen Zuständen damit.
- Beim Überfahren ferner Die aufmerksamkeit richten darstellen diese Schaltflächen jedoch auch Tooltips (hint-Popovers) eingeschaltet, damit einem Anwender eine Veranstaltung davon nach gerieren, welches jede Schaltfläche mächtigkeit, diese ein heute angezeigtes Untermenü auf keinen fall abtauchen.
Wenn Eltern das Popover ziemlich nach seinem Invoker statt zum Ansichtsfenster & unserem positionierten Vorfahren platzieren möchten, vermögen Eltern angewandten Nützlichkeit ein Gegebenheit nützlichkeit, sic Popovers ferner ihre Invoker die implizite Ankerreferenz haben. Zuletzt verwenden unsereins die for-Schlinge, um nachfolgende as part of ihr btns-NodeList hinter mitmachen unter anderem die addEventListeners()-Zweck je jede aufzurufen, im zuge dessen sämtliche nachfolgende gewünschten Ereignishandler gesetzt besitzen. Um unser Monitor/des Verbergens zu abgaben, zu tun sein wir JavaScript einsetzen. Unser liegt daran, wirklich so sera diesseitigen besseren Fallback within Browsern bietet, unser CSS-Ankerpositionierung nicht dafür sein — die hint-Popovers scheinen benachbart ihren zugehörigen Steuerschaltflächen, anstatt an einem waschecht weiteren Location. Sie sind auf diese weise konzipiert, sic die leser etliche ein Einschränkungen durch auto-Popovers unterbinden, damit Anwendungsfälle wie gleichfalls den inside folgendem Schritt beschriebenen hinter zuteilen.
Sei amplitudenmodulation Zielelement eines Interest Invokers ausgelöst, so lange Neugier angezeigt sei, womit Sourcecode wie Auskunft umgesetzt sind kann. Wenn ihr Hypertext markup language- ferner SVG-Interest Invoker ein Zielelement inside seinem interestfor-Eigenschaft referenziert, ist jenes Komponente in der äquivalenten interestForElement-Eigenschaft des Münster-Objekts referenziert. Der globales Merkmal, unser ein Komponente within ein Popover-Komponente verwandelt und wie Einfluss diesseitigen Popover-Sachverhalt (“auto”, “hint” ferner “manual”) annimmt. Cí…”œur Wichtigkeit ist und bleibt nachfolgende id des Zielelements, dies within der Formgebung beeinflusst wird (typischerweise angezeigt & unterschwellig), falls Neugier am Invoker-Glied gezeigt ferner unrettbar geht. So lange Die leser ihr modales Popover produzieren möchten, sei ein -Einzelheit ein ordentliche Weg.

Es existireren die Ausnahmefall bei ihr Periode, so auf keinen fall mindestens zwei Schrottkiste-Popovers zusammenfallend angezeigt sie sind – wenn diese ineinander beschwerlich man sagt, sie seien. Haben Eltern sich diese Toggle-Hilfe-UI-Beispiel (Source) angeschaltet, um die JavaScript-Eigenschaften des Popovers, diese Merkmalserkennung und diese togglePopover()-Ansatz inside Aktion zu hatten. Dies ist essenziell, damit nachfolgende Irrtum dahinter vermeiden, diese auftreten, so lange Die leser verführen, ein bereits angezeigtes Popover nach vorzeigen und ihr bereits verstecktes Popover hinter verstecken.
Etwa möchten Eltern möglicherweise unser Gelegenheit offerte, ihr Hilfe-Popover das- und auszuschalten, damit Diese auf die eine Schaltfläche klicken und eine bestimmte Taster auf ihr Keyboard herzen. Eltern können dieses Geben within diesem Paradebeispiel für nicht alleine manuelle Popovers (Source) within Handlung besitzen. Diese im griff haben welches droben beschriebene Gerieren as part of unserem Musterbeispiel je mehr als einer Schrottkiste-Popovers (Source) haben. Das Nuckelpinne-Situation ist über, sofern Eltern immer doch ein einzelnes Popover gleichzeitig andeuten möchten. Die leser vermögen besitzen, entsprechend das vorherige Code-Schnipsel in einem einfachen deklarativen Popover-Vorzeigebeispiel (Source) gerendert ist. Die id ist im gleichen sinne gewünscht, um welches Popover via dessen Steuerungselementen nach bauen.